2. Key Details Table
| Particular | Details |
|---|---|
| Organization | AIIMS Kalyani |
| Post Name | Senior Resident (Non-Academic) / Senior Demonstrator |
| Total Vacancies | 133 |
| Application Mode | Online |
| Last Date | 17 February 2026 |
| Age Limit | Up to 45 years |
| Selection Method | Interview |
| Salary | Level 11 Pay Matrix + Allowances |
| Tenure | Up to 3 Years |
3. Post-Wise Eligibility - What It Means Practically
The eligibility is not just about degrees; it reflects the level of clinical and academic maturity expected.
Medical Candidates
If you hold MD/MS/DNB/DM/MCh in the relevant discipline:
- You should be comfortable handling independent case responsibilities
- Prior residency experience in government hospitals will help
- Super-specialty applicants must demonstrate procedural exposure
Dentistry Candidates
MDS in Conservative Dentistry & Endodontics is required. Fresh postgraduates with internship-heavy exposure may find the transition challenging unless confident with clinical autonomy.
Non-Medical Senior Demonstrators
PhD holders in Anatomy, Physiology, Biochemistry or Biostatistics:
- Ideal for candidates planning academic careers
- Research publication experience will add weight during interview

11. FAQs
Q1. Is Himachal domicile required?
No, this is an all-India recruitment.
Q2. Can fresh postgraduates apply?
Yes, provided qualifications are complete before deadline.
Q3. Is there a written exam?
No, selection is interview-based.
Q4. Can I request posting preference?
Generally no; departmental needs decide postings.
Q5. Will this help in future HP government jobs?
Yes, central institute experience strengthens your profile.
